Trigger Warning: death and serious illness. Healthcare workers are on the front lines of the COVID-19 pandemic and the stories shared in this episode from an inside, firsthand perspective are heavy and potentially triggering.Today’s episode is a guest episode with the mental health professionals of the ShrinkChicks podcast, Emmalee and Jen. We have a powerful conversation about my experience working on the frontlines of the COVID-19 crisis as a nurse. We discuss my firsthand experiences from a New York Hospital (right after a major break-up, mind you), my own severe case of COVID, how the work affected my mental health, burnout, and switching careers.
